Tips to Quiet Your Snoring and Achieve Restful Nights

Tired of tossing and turning because of your own snoring? Unlock the secret to peaceful nights with these targeted techniques. Strengthen your neck with simple yoga poses that can minimize nighttime noise and help you breathe easier.

  • Try gentle tongue stretches throughout the day to improve muscle tension.
  • Position your head with an extra pillow at night to promote airflow.
  • Stay away from alcohol and heavy meals before bedtime, as they can aggravate snoring.

With a little effort and these effective practices, you can say goodbye to sleep interruptions and greet the morning with renewed energy.

Conquer Snoring Naturally: A Guide to Better Sleep Through Exercise

Are you struggling with troublesome snoring that affects your sleep and your partner's|everyone around you}? It might be time to consider the power of consistent exercise as a natural approach. Exercise can have surprising benefits on your overall health, including enhancing your respiratory system, which can help minimize snoring.

  • Try aerobic activities to strengthen your respiratory system, which can facilitate smoother breathing during sleep.
  • Try adding weightlifting into your routine to build your neck and chest muscles, which help maintain a healthy airway.
  • Engage in yoga or pilates, which focus on deep breathing exercises and movements that can loosen tension in your neck and chest area.

Don't forget to consult with your doctor before making any significant changes to your exercise routine, especially if you have any underlying health conditions.
